Wanda Fern Phelps, nee Barger, 92, of Tucson, Ariz., formerly of Collinsvile, Ill., born May 12, 1921, in Arkansas passed away Saturday, Sept. 7, 2013, at her residence.
Wanda attended Mckendree College and SIU-C and later taught school in Hurst, Ill., Granite City and Maryville, Ill., and then from 1971 to 1985 taught first grade at the Lincoln School in Collinsville. Wanda was a member of St. Luke's United Methodist Church in Maryville, Ill. She loved to garden and enjoyed swimming.
She was preceded in death by her husband of 49 years, Norvel Phelps, whom she married on April 7, 1955, and who died Dec. 9, 2004; her daughter, Gayle, who died of leukemia at the age of 15 in 1973; and her parents, Emmit and Ivy, nee Sandefur, Barger.
Surviving are her daughter, Robin (Philip) Busarow of Tucson, Ariz.; her brother, Buck (Betty) Barger of Tucson, Ariz.; five grandchildren; and three great-grandchildren.
